When I first became a member of this site, I asked a lot of questions. I didn't realize the Tech Library existed, or how to use the search function. The guys were willing to answer some of my questions, even though they had probably answered them 1,000 times before I showed up.
I finally learned to use the Tech Library, which answered 80% of my questions. Then I learned to use the search function, which answered even more of my questions.
Then I spent a couple weeks reading any thread that had something to do with my project......learned a lot more!
BUT, the biggest mistake I made was not keeping a list of the exact thread & post # of all the information that I found useful.
Then, 6 months later, when I encountered a certain problem with my project, I couldn't remember the thread or post that would solve my problem!
Long story short: keep a log of information that catches your eye, so you won't have to search for it months later,
I hope this info helps make someone's project go easier.
